Output dbf896cdc60efc75bee2f8d8fc7ade3f8924d89bec6d26fdc34125a6bc05d44f:1

value
647012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4fcdf6aebb91efe94c426b578ca9260bd265f54 OP_EQUAL
address
3KebJ3hzoWpmxu73wRTYeUbcTpnxQNSZgN
transaction
dbf896cdc60efc75bee2f8d8fc7ade3f8924d89bec6d26fdc34125a6bc05d44f
confirmations
394705
spent
true